Apifox電腦版是一款一體化的協作軟件,這款軟件的功能非常的強大,用戶能夠利用這款軟件輕松的解決多個系統之間的數據同步問題,致力為用戶帶來高效,及時,準確的使用體驗,并且kk下載站為用戶帶來的這版軟件大幅的優化了老版本的卡頓問題,感興趣或者有需要的小伙伴就快來kk網站下載體驗一下吧。
Apifox新建接口教程:
新建接口?
進入 Apifox 項目后,你可以通過手動新建或導入外部接口的方式創建 HTTP 類型接口。
手動新建?
在新視窗中輕點“新建接口”選項,系統將自動創建 HTTP 類型接口。
導入外部接口?
點擊左側搜索框旁邊的 + 號按鈕,輕點“新建接口”按鈕。在導入窗口上傳文件或粘貼接口 URL。
apifox加入團隊方法
確保邀請對象還沒有注冊Apifox賬號,點擊“復制邀請鏈接”,將鏈接發送給邀請對象,邀請對象可以通過注冊,加入用戶的團隊或項目。
如果需要撤銷之前發出的邀請鏈接,可以點擊右下角的“重置鏈接”,之前分享的鏈接將失效。
向邀請對象的工作郵箱發送邀請,一次最多可以邀請50個郵箱。
在團隊頁面,點擊“成員/權限”->“移除”,點擊需要移除的成員即可從團隊中移除。
此外,打開Apifox,找到“個人空間”,點擊“新建團隊”,輸入名字,點擊確定,團隊就創建成功了。然后點擊“新建項目”,輸入項目名稱,選擇語言,例如中文,然后點擊確定。建好之后,就可以進入自己的項目。在項目頁面,選擇“成員/權限”,點擊“邀請成員”,復制鏈接,發送給需要邀請的人即可。
Apifox軟件功能:
1.可視化API設計
高效 & 零學習成本
可視化 API 文檔設計功能,無需手寫 Markdown 或 YAML,零學習成本,高效便捷。
可復用的“數據模型”
可將常用數據結構定義為“數據模型”,在多個接口中引用,一次修改全局生效。
遵循 OpenAPI(Swagger) 規范
接口文檔完全遵循 OpenAPI(Swagger) 規范,支持 JSON Schema
可導入 Swagger 等 20+ 數據格式
支持導入 Swagger(OpenAPI), Postman, Jmeter, apiDoc, RAP2, YApi, Eolink, Apipost 等數據格式
2.比Postman更強大
一鍵調試,無需復制黏貼
只要設計完(或導入)API 文檔,即可一鍵調試,無需復制黏貼各種 URL 或參數。
“自動校驗”返回數據結構的正確性
依據接口文檔自動判斷返回數據結構是否正確,無需手寫斷言。
獨創的“接口用例”功能
保存多組接口請求參數,輕松覆蓋一個接口的各種實例,方便后端自測和測試編寫用例
全面兼容 Postman 功能和腳本語法
Postman 的接口前置腳本和測試腳本可以直接在 Apifox 內運行,并支持引用公共腳本
支持 JS/Java/Python/PHP 等語言
腳本中支持引用 JS/Java/Python/PHP 等語言的包
3.API 自動化測試
API 文檔基礎上,一鍵導入,實時同步
基于設計好的 API 文檔,一鍵導入,自動生產“自動化測試-用例”,無需手動添加,并且 API 變更實時自動同步。
可視化編排測試步驟,零代碼
支持可視化地編排自動化測試步驟,無需手寫腳本代碼
可視化添加斷言,支持讀寫數據庫
接口用例支持可視化的斷言,也可連接MySQL等多種數據庫讀寫數據
支持“數據驅動”測試
可導入 CSV/JSON 格式的測試數據,使用測試數據運行測試-用例并產出測試報告
支持 CI/CD 持續集成
支持使用命令行方式運行測試-用例并產出測試報告,可與 Jenkins 等持續集成工具打通使用
4.分享&發布 API 文檔
一鍵發布&分享
設計完(或導入) 的API 文檔,一鍵分享給合作伙伴,接口變更實時同步,支持公開或加密發布。
API 文檔支持“在線調試”
API 文檔頁面支持“調試”功能,可以在線請求真實接口并返回數據
自定義導航、自定義樣式
API 文檔可自定義導航和頁面樣式,可以將 API 文檔的導航條做成跟官網一致
個性化域名、自定義域名
支持自定義的 Apifox 文檔域名,也可綁定到自有的域名
自動生成代碼
在線文檔支持生成 20 多種語言的接口請求代碼和數據模型代碼
5.零配置Mock數據
無需手寫 Mock 規則
只要定義好 API 文檔,“零配置”即可自動 mock 出非常“人性化”的數據(根據數據結構及字段名智能 mock)
API 變更后 Mock 數據實時同步變更
API 文檔更改時,Mock 數據會自動變更,無需改動任何腳本
支持根據請求參數返回不同結果
高級 Mock 支持配置不同的期望,根據請求參數返回不同結果
內置 Mock.js 規則引擎
內置 Mock.js 規則引擎,可自定義符合 Mock.js 語法的 Mock 腳本
支持自定義腳本 Mock
自定義腳本 Mock 支持二次修改智能 Mock 的結果,實現 Mock 字段之間的邏輯關聯
Apifox軟件特色
CI 持續集成
支持命令行方式運行 API 測試 (Apifox CLI)。
支持集成 Jenkins 等持續集成工具。
數據庫操作
支持讀取數據庫數據,作為 API 請求參數使用。
支持讀取數據庫數據,用來校驗(斷言) API 請求是否成功。
團隊協作
接口數據云端同步,實時更新。
成熟的團隊/項目權限管理,支持管理員、普通成員、只讀成員等角色設置,滿足各類企業的需求。
數據導入/導出
支持導出 OpenAPI (Swagger)、Markdown、Html 等數據格式。
支持導入 OpenAPI (Swagger)、Postman、HAR、RAP2、JMeter、YApi、Eolinker、NEI、RAML、DOClever 、Apizza 、DOCWAY、ShowDoc、apiDoc、I/O Docs、WADL、Google Discovery 等數據格式。
支持 HTTP、TCP、RPC
支持 HTTP(s) 接口管理。
支持 Socket (TCP) 接口管理。
后續將會支持 GraphQL、Dubbo、gRPC、WebSocket 等協議接口。
自動生成代碼
根據接口/模型定義,自動生成各種語言/框架的業務代碼和 API 請求代碼。
支持 TypeScript、Java、Go、Swift、ObjectiveC、Kotlin、Dart、C++、C#、Rust 等 130 種語言及框架。
支持自定義代碼模板,自動生成符合自己團隊的架構規范的代碼,滿足各種個性化的需求。
Apifox更新日志
Apifox 最新版
【性能優化】大幅優化使用過程存在卡頓問題,推薦升級
【新功能】主界面新增導入項目,支持直接導入到新建項目或已有項目
【新功能】導入 OpenAPI (Swagger) 數據時,增加新的覆蓋模式智能合并。針對從 OpenAPI (Swagger) 導入 API 文檔,可以保留在 Apifox 中修改的 數據結構中的 中文名、mock 規則、參數說明,和接口的 返回示例 。詳情請看 導入 OpenAPI (Swagger) 數據
【新功能】接口-修改文檔頁,請求參數的是否必需字段,新增全選交互
【優化】接口、文檔、數據模型變更時發送至第三方應用平臺的消息通知,支持點擊并跳轉至 Apifox 客戶端或 Web 端內對應的文件詳情頁
【優化】第三方應用平臺的消息通知內容優化
【優化】優化接口-運行頁、接口用例頁、快捷請求中請求參數存在空格字符的提示場景
【優化】部分 UI 樣式優化